Sambar

#RenuRasoi
Sambar...
Sambar is a South Indian type of dal which goes very well with Rice, Idli , Dosa, Vada...
Very flavorful n tasty ...😋😋
Very nutritive, full of spices n vegetables, aromatic dish...
If you are preparing sambar...the aroma of that will fill in your house so much that all will come to know that today they are having Sambar in their meals...🙂🙂
Ingredients...
*Split Pigeon Dal/Arahar or Tuvar Dal..1 Cup
1cup....200 ml
*Chopped Onions...1 Cup
*Chopped Tomatoes...1 Cup
*Drumsticks pieces 3" long..6
*Curry Leaves...1 spring
*Sambar Masala...1 tbsp
*Tamarind paste..1 tsp
*Turmeric powder..1/4 tsp
*Red chilli powder...1 tsp
*Salt...1 tsp
*Oil /Ghee...2 tsp
Method...
*Wash and soak Split Pigeon Dal for 30 minutes.
*Pressure cook the dal in the cooker by adding two cups water and one fourth spoon turmeric powder.
*Let it cook for 2 pressure and then for 5 minutes on low flame.
*Let it cool and then mash properly till smooth.
*In another Pan boil Onion , Tomato, Drumstick pieces by adding two cups water.
*Also add Tamarind pulp  in it , let Onion and Tomatoes be soft and the raw  flever of Tamarind goes off.
* When the Tomato Onion mix becomes soft  add cooked Dal, mix properly,  also add 2 cup water.
*Add Sambar Masala and Curry leaves , mix properly, let it boil for 5 minutes .Add Salt n mix.
*Heat Ghee/Oil in another Pan add 1/2 tsp mustard seeds when it splutters add Red Chilli Powder n pour immediately over the Sambar.
*Cover with the lid to keep the flavours intact.
Done..
Serve hot with Rice, Idli, Vada, Dosa..
Enjoy....
Tip...
1) You can add brinjal, red pumpkin, ashgourd, bottle gourd, raddish any vegetable of your choice in Sambar.
These Vegies tastes suuuperb.


#रेणूरसोई
सांबार
सांबार हा एक दाक्षिणात्य प्रकारचा वरणाचा प्रकार आहे.
सांबार हे भातासोबत ,इडली ,दोसा, वडे कशाही सोबत सुंदर व चवदार लागते.
सांबार इतके सुंदर व सुवासिक असते, कि जर घरी बनत असेल सगळीकडे त्याचा घमघमाट पसरला असतो ,तुम्हाला सांगायची गरजच नाही की आजच्या मेनूत सांबार  आहे.
सांबार मध्ये भरपूर भाज्या, मसाले, मेथी, चिंच डाळींचा प्रयोग असल्यामुळे ते आपल्या आरोग्यासाठी पण चांगले आहे.
आज बघूया अगदी परफेक्ट सांबार कसे करायचे ते....
साहित्य...
*तुरीची डाळ ...एक वाटी
1 वाटी....200 मिली.
*कांदा चिरून... एक वाटी
*टमाटे चिरून ...एक वाटी
*शेवग्याच्या शेंगांचे तीन इंच लांबीचे तुकडे.. 6 *कढीपत्ता ...10 ते 12 पाने
*सांबार मसाला ...एक टेबल स्पून
*हळद ...पाव टिस्पून
*तिखट ...एक टीस्पून
*मीठ ....एक टीस्पून
*तेल/ तुपाचे... दोन टीस्पून
*चिंचेचा कोळ...एक टीस्पून
कृती...
*प्रथम तूरडाळ स्वच्छ धुऊन  तीस मिनिटे पाण्यात भिजत ठेवा.
*नंतर एका कुकरमध्ये भिजवलेली तूर डाळ, पाव टीस्पून हळद व दोन वाट्या पाणी घालून शिजायला ठेवा .
*दोन शिट्या झाल्यावर मंद गॅसवर पाच मिनिटं शिजू द्या.
*गार झाल्यावर डाळ  घोटून घ्या.
*एका भांड्यात चिरलेले कांदे ,टमाटे ,शेवग्याच्या शेंगांचे तुकडे व चिंचेचा कोळ आणि दोन वाट्या पाणी घालून शिजायला ठेवा.
*कांदा  व टमाटे म‌उ झाले की त्याच्यात आपली शिजवलेली तुरीची डाळ घाला. 2 वाटी पाणी घाला.
*याच मिश्रणात सांबार मसाला, कढीपत्ता व मीठ घालून पाच मिनिटे उकळू द्या.
*एका छोट्या कढईत तेल किंवा तूप गरम करून ,पाव चमचा मोहरी घाला, मोहरी तडतडल्यानंतर एक टिस्पून तिखट घालुन गॅस लगेच बंद करा.
*वरील फोडणी आपल्या सांबारमध्ये घालून  सांबार खालचा गॅस पण बंद करा.
*लगेच झाकून ठेवा म्हणजे फोडणीचा सुगंध त्याच्यात उत्तमपैकी मुरतो.
*गरमा गरम सांबार भात इडली डोसा केव्हा वड्यासोबत सर्व्ह करा.
टीप... तुम्ही सांबार मध्ये वांगी, दुधी भोपळा, लाल भोपळा, खारी कोहळे, मुळा अशा अनेक आवडीनुसार भाजल्या घालु शकता, त्यामुळे सांबार जास्त चवदार चविष्ट लागते.
